    Core Responsibilities of the Director General of Budget in 2022

    Alright, let's get into the nitty-gritty. The Director General of Budget (DJA) in 2022 had a mountain of responsibilities. It wasn't just about crunching numbers; it was about strategizing, making tough calls, and ensuring the country's financial health. The core of their job revolved around the state budget, a.k.a. the APBN (Anggaran Pendapatan dan Belanja Negara). It's essentially the financial blueprint for the country, outlining how the government plans to spend its money and where it expects to get its revenue. The DJA's responsibilities can be broken down into a few key areas: budget planning, budget execution, and budget evaluation. Budget planning involves forecasting revenue, estimating expenditures, and setting fiscal targets. This is where they decide how much money goes to education, healthcare, infrastructure, and all the other vital sectors. It is complex, including economic forecasts, inflation projections, and global economic trends. During 2022, the impact of the pandemic and the global economic climate added extra layers of complexity. Budget execution is the process of putting the budget into action. This involves managing the flow of funds, ensuring that money is spent according to the approved plan, and monitoring spending to prevent fraud or misuse of funds. They oversaw the allocation of funds to various ministries and agencies, ensuring that government programs and projects were implemented effectively. Budget evaluation is about assessing the impact of the budget. It involves analyzing whether the budget achieved its intended goals, identifying areas for improvement, and providing insights for future budget planning. This means assessing the effectiveness of government spending, measuring the outcomes of various programs, and making adjustments based on the results. The DJA works closely with other government bodies, such as the Ministry of Finance and the Parliament, to develop and implement the budget. They provide analysis, recommendations, and reports to inform decision-making processes. They were key players in formulating policies related to fiscal management, revenue collection, and expenditure control, always aiming for fiscal sustainability and economic stability.     Navigating Challenges: Economic Realities Faced by the DJA

    Now, let's be real, it wasn't all sunshine and rainbows for the Director General of Budget (DJA) in 2022. They faced some serious challenges. The economic landscape was like a rollercoaster, and they had to make sure the country stayed on track. The impact of the COVID-19 pandemic was still very present. It disrupted supply chains, led to economic slowdowns, and increased uncertainty. The DJA had to respond to these challenges by providing financial support to businesses and individuals, while also ensuring that essential public services continued to function. One of the biggest hurdles was managing the fiscal deficit. The pandemic forced governments to spend more, leading to increased borrowing and a widening budget deficit. The DJA had to strike a balance between providing economic stimulus and maintaining fiscal discipline. This meant making difficult choices about spending priorities and finding ways to increase revenue. Inflation was another major concern. Rising prices eroded the purchasing power of consumers and businesses. The DJA had to consider inflation when formulating the budget, ensuring that government spending was not contributing to inflationary pressures. They also had to monitor the impact of inflation on social programs and make adjustments as needed. Global economic uncertainty, including geopolitical tensions and fluctuating commodity prices, added to the challenges. The DJA had to stay informed about international developments and adapt its strategies accordingly. This included assessing the impact of global events on Indonesia's trade, investment, and financial stability. They also had to manage the risks associated with volatile financial markets.
